What Is Executive Coaching?

Executive coaching is a structured process that focuses on improving leadership, decision-making, and overall executive performance. Through personalized one-on-one sessions, leaders are guided to refine their skills, overcome challenges, and achieve measurable growth.

How Executive Coaching Works

  1. Initial Assessment: At the start of the coaching journey, we conduct a comprehensive assessment of your leadership skills, strengths, and areas for improvement. Tools like 360º feedback, stakeholder interviews, and personality assessments help build a clear understanding of your current position and future potential.

    Example: A department head feels overwhelmed by the demands of their role and struggles to manage time effectively. After the assessment, the focus becomes setting better priorities and delegating tasks more efficiently.

  2. Goal Setting: After the assessment, we define clear, actionable goals. These goals are aligned with your professional aspirations and the organization’s strategic objectives.

    Example: An executive aims to enhance team communication and collaboration. The coaching process helps them set specific goals, such as conducting more effective team meetings and developing a collaborative leadership style.

  3. Action Planning: With defined goals, your coach works with you to create an action plan. This plan includes strategies, resources, and steps to achieve your objectives.

    Example: A senior leader looking to foster innovation within their team might plan to introduce a feedback loop and create space for team members to contribute new ideas regularly.

  4. Regular Coaching Sessions: Coaching sessions at Exemplar Coaching take place regularly to track progress and address any emerging challenges. Sessions are focused on reflection, growth, and learning.

    Example: A CEO navigating a major company transition uses the coaching sessions to reflect on key decisions, recalibrate strategies, and ensure alignment with long-term vision.

  5. Feedback and Accountability: Your coach provides ongoing feedback to keep you accountable and aligned with your goals. This is crucial in maintaining focus and fostering continuous improvement.

    Example: A C-suite leader working to improve their decision-making abilities receives constructive feedback and implements strategies for clearer, faster decision-making.

  6. Ongoing Reflection and Adjustment: Coaching is a dynamic process, so adjustments are made as necessary. We reflect on the results and adapt goals or strategies to ensure they remain relevant and impactful.

    Example: An executive struggling with burnout may shift their focus from purely work-related goals to improving work-life balance, reducing stress, and enhancing overall well-being.

What Is Team Coaching?

Team coaching focuses on improving the collective performance of a team by enhancing communication, collaboration, problem-solving, and leadership. Unlike one-on-one coaching, team coaching involves working with an entire team to identify barriers to success and implement strategies that help the group operate at its best.

How Team Coaching Works:

  1. Team Assessment: The first step in team coaching is a thorough assessment of the team’s dynamics, goals, and current challenges. The coach gathers input from all team members through surveys, interviews, and observation to understand the team’s strengths and areas for improvement.

    Example: A project team at a tech company is struggling with meeting deadlines and communicating effectively. The assessment uncovers that unclear roles and responsibilities are leading to misunderstandings and delays.

  2. Goal Setting: Based on the assessment, the coach works with the team to set clear, actionable goals. These goals are specific to the team’s needs and aligned with the broader organizational objectives.

    Example: A team working in product development may set goals to improve collaboration between the design and engineering departments to reduce product launch delays.

  3. Developing a Team Action Plan: Once the goals are established, the coach helps the team create a plan of action. This action plan includes specific strategies, tools, and processes the team can use to achieve their goals.
